2.1 Control Image Size with CSS 2.2 Responsive Image Widths. It’ll turn an ActiveStorage attachment into a set of CSS rules, based on a given list of breakpoints and the selector we want to use for attaching the styles. Images: Complete discussion of WIDTH and HEIGHT for the IMG tag. A little helper can neatly encapsulate this. For poster images uploaded by users, this CSS needs to be generated by the server. It resizes the image but the whole container stays the size of the full size image and therefore creates too much space underneath the now smaller image. Generating the CSS for an image in ActiveStorage. For example, the original image is 640×960. These values specify the height and width of the image element. One of the simplest ways to resize an image in the HTML is using the height and width attributes on the img tag. I resized it via CSS to max-width of 25 % but it's either possible for all images (than it works fine but all other images are just as small) or I target only the specific image with data-image-id but that's not working. If your image doesn’t fit the layout, you can resize it in the HTML. However, on mobile the image appears full screen. On the desktop version I just implemented some empty space next to it to resize the whole thing. Click Insert > Image to insert the desired image into the topic. īut what if we don’t know the aspect ratio of the image and we get a square cat picture? Won’t our cat be squished? Yes, yes it would, poor cat.I'm implementing an image in my website that I need only at 25 % of its size. Place your cursor where you want to insert the image to create a clickable region. This is bad news for your page performance.īest to set the intended size so the browser can reserve space. Check out these other articles on iframes, responsive performance, and techniques to keep things sized right. This will most likely cause the browser to render the page twice, because after the height of the image is updated all items below the image are pushed down. Not only is it important to consider the responsiveness of elements, but the performance too. The browser will render the page, wait for the image source to load, and then update the height of the image element. If we want it to show a bit smaller we can set the width to 240, the browser will then automatically calculate the height to be 180. Imagine we have a cat picture with an aspect ratio of 4:3, in other words, it’s dimensions are 4032 × 3024, that’s a lot of cat. Our first choice is to set only one size property, either width or height, the browser will automatically calculate the size of the other edge. Let’s look at the different options we have to size images while keeping their aspect ratio in check. It will scale itself properly when displayed in browser windows of different sizes and. Introduction Choose your pictures in to responsive form (so they never ever transform into bigger than their parent components) and incorporate light-weight. We can resize images proportionally with HTML image tags or CSS background styles. A responsive image can scale automatically with varying screen sizes. If this was just an image, I would attach a CSS class to the image and override it for different screen resolutions. Viewed 436 times 0 I want to resize images basing on media queries. Ask Question Asked 7 years, 4 months ago. Sometimes images are just too big to display on the web page. responsive images resizing based on css classes. If a percentage is used, the dimension is based on the containing element NOT the size of the image, e.g.
0 Comments
Leave a Reply. |
Details
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|